Transaction ed85eaf2b16bfc29f6058b36f4578835b953a43cbd6193881baa4cf277521678

1 Input
2 Outputs
  • ed85eaf2b16bfc29f6058b36f4578835b953a43cbd6193881baa4cf277521678:0
  • value  85457
    address  1KJxU8o42HBA6oC5a7mQ6FzEkMavxxz2AT
  • ed85eaf2b16bfc29f6058b36f4578835b953a43cbd6193881baa4cf277521678:1
  • value  1013054
    address  1874uk5taCs5qxCqNAvnzDQpUrrtfkYyHZ